Scott, and daughter, Barbara, 21 Linden drive, and Miss Ruth Marshall, da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Arleigh Marshall, 324 Seventh street northwest, and Miss Miriam Katz of Osage, have arrived from Jacksonville, Ill., where Miss Scott, Miss Marshall and Miss Katz attend MacMurray College for Women. The three students will spend their spring vacations at home. Mr. and Mrs. Scott went to Jacksonville to be present at the piano recital given by their daughter Tuesday evening at MacMurray college. Miss Scott was presented in the first piano recital to be given at MacMurray college by a freshman student. Its recitals heretofore have been limited to junior and senior students. This, was Miss Scott's seventh annual piano recital. While in high school she won the national piano contest at Cleveland, Ohio, at the age of 13 while she was still a sophomore in that school. At Mason City she was a member of the mixed chorus and the girls' glee club and took a leading part in three operettas. At MacMurray Miss Scott is social chairman of Phi Kappa Delta and vice-president of the Madrigal club. She is the pupil of Hugh Beggs, and before coming to MacMurray studied with the late Mrs. Gertrude Huntoon Nourse of Drake University. Her program follows: I Prelude and Fugue E Major..J. S. Bach Rondo in A Minor..........Mozart II Sonata Op. 10 No. 3.......Beethoven III The Fountain of the Acqua Paola...Griffes Nocturne in E minor.....Chopin Ballade in A flat.......Chopin IV Concerto in E flat...Liszt (Orchestral parts on second piano by Hugh Beggs.)
